Largest EV Fast Charging Station Opens in ...

The largest EV fast charging station in the nation opened this week in Pasadena, California. The new station is comprised of 24 Tesla Superchargers and 20 of Tritium’s DC fast chargers.
The new installation came about as a result of an agreement between Tesla and the City of Pasadena that saw Tesla paying to install the wiring and infrastructure to support the additional 20 DC fast charging stations in order to allow it to install its 24 Supercharging stations. The deal was the first of its kind for Tesla and now that it’s live, sets the station up as the largest EV fast charging station in the nation. Ironically, the 44 new stations in Pasadena surpassed Tesla’s own Supercharging installations in Baker, California and Kettleman City, California, both of which feature 40 Tesla Supercharging stalls.

Future Electric Ford 150

Ford president Jim Farley told investors on January 16 that a battery-electric version of  the F-150  is in the cards, and a Ford spokesperson has confirmed to C/D  that this is the case. Depending on when it arrives, the electric F-150 could be the first pickup of its kind to go on sale in America; Rivian says it will start delivering  its R1T pickup  here in "late 2020" and Tesla head Elon Musk said the company  "might" reveal its electric truck   in 2019.
